Episode 1:
Chef Kang Baoqi (played by Deng Cuiwen), while accompanying the Prince to deliver the imperial rice to Wuxi, was attacked by starving peasants. Fortunately, Kang managed to persuade the leader of the peasants, Chai Jiu (played by Lai Yiu Cheung), to let them pass in exchange for the imperial rice. Jiang Qiao (played by Yue Hua), the owner of Qingfengnian Rice Company in Wuxi, is a generous man who donated one-third of his fortune to help the famine victims. The Emperor specially sent the Prince to praise him with a rice banquet. Qiao asked his three sons, Biwen (played by Ao Jiannian), Bizheng (played by Ng Cho Tak) and Wu (played by Leung Cheng Ka) to choose gifts as the meeting gift for the Prince. Jiu eventually arrived at Wuxi and accidentally killed Peng Kang's beloved dog, the boss of the Qing Bang. Jiu was brutally beaten as a result.
